Ruckus Wireless Reports Fourth Quarter and 2013 Financial Results

- Fourth quarter revenue grew 17.5% year-over-year and 5.9% sequentially to $73.0 million

- 2013 revenue grew 22.6% year-over-year to $263.1 million

- The Company added over 3,000 new end-customers in the fourth quarter, reaching over 33,000 total end-customers

- $28.6 million of cash provided by operating activities for 2013

SUNNYVALE, Calif., Feb. 12, 2014 /PRNewswire/ -- Ruckus Wireless, Inc. (NYSE: RKUS) today announced financial results for its fourth quarter of 2013 ended December 31, 2013.

Financial Summary
Revenue for the fourth quarter of 2013 was $73.0 million, an increase of 17.5% from the fourth quarter of 2012. GAAP net income for the fourth quarter of 2013 was $0.7 million, compared with $1.9 million in the fourth quarter of 2012. Non-GAAP net income for the fourth quarter of 2013 was $5.4 million, compared with $6.1 million in the fourth quarter of 2012.

GAAP diluted net income per share was $0.01 for the fourth quarter of 2013 compared with $0.03 for the fourth quarter of 2012, based on net income attributable to common stockholders. Non-GAAP diluted net income per share was $0.06 for fourth quarter of 2013 compared with $0.07 for the fourth quarter of 2012.

Revenue for 2013 was $263.1 million, an increase of 22.6% when compared to $214.7 million for 2012. GAAP net income for 2013 was $1.8 million, compared with $31.7 million in 2012. Non-GAAP net income for 2013 was $17.4 million, compared with $42.9 million in 2012.

GAAP diluted net income per share was $0.02 for 2013 compared with $0.24 for 2012, based on net income attributable to common stockholders. Non-GAAP diluted net income per share was $0.18 for 2013 compared with $0.54 for 2012.

A description of the non-GAAP calculations and reconciliation to comparable GAAP measures is provided in the accompanying table entitled "Reconciliation of GAAP to Non-GAAP Financial Measures."

"I am excited to report that Q4 was another quarter of positive momentum for Ruckus.  We performed well in all facets of our business and our financial results reflect our execution and strong position in the market," said Selina Lo, president and chief executive officer, Ruckus Wireless.  "Looking back at 2013, we continued to lay a solid foundation for future growth for our company. We doubled our service provider customer base and increased our enterprise end customer count by over 50% in 2013.  We have launched a number of new products, the market remains robust, and we see substantial business opportunity ahead of us.''

Business & Financial Highlights

  • 22.6% year-over-year revenue growth; Americas revenue grew 35.4% and EMEA revenue grew 46.1% over 2012.

  • Cash provided by operations for the fourth quarter of 2013 was $9.2 million.

  • In the fourth quarter of 2013, Ruckus added 22 new service provider end customers and over 3,000 new end-customers overall, reaching over 33,000 total end-customers worldwide.

  • According to the most recent Infonetics report, Ruckus saw one of the industry's largest year-over-year market share gains, adding 1.7% in enterprise access points.

  • Introduced SmartCell Insight (SCI), the industry's first, carrier-class, high capacity analytics engine for service providers.

Guidance
For the first quarter of 2014 ending March 31, 2014, the company expects:

  • Total revenue in the range of $71 million to $74 million;

  • Non-GAAP diluted net income per share between $0.03 and $0.04 using 95-97 million shares.

Non-GAAP Financial Measures
To supplement our financial results presented in accordance with Generally Accepted Accounting Principles (GAAP), this press release and the accompanying tables and the related earnings conference call contain certain non-GAAP financial measures, including non-GAAP gross profit and gross margin, non-GAAP operating income and operating margin, non-GAAP net income, non-GAAP dilutive net income per share and non-GAAP diluted weighted-average shares outstanding. We also provide projected first quarter 2014 non-GAAP dilutive net income per share and non-GAAP diluted weighted-average shares outstanding. We believe these non-GAAP financial measures are helpful in understanding our past financial performance and future results. Our non-GAAP financial measures should not be considered in isolation or as a substitute for comparable GAAP measures and should be read in conjunction with our consolidated financial statements prepared in accordance with GAAP. Our management regularly uses our supplemental non-GAAP financial measures internally to understand and manage our business and forecast future periods. These non-GAAP financial measures are not based on any standardized methodology prescribed by GAAP and are not necessarily comparable to similar measures presented by other companies.

Our non-GAAP financial measures include adjustments based on the following items:

Stock-based compensation expenses: We have excluded the effect of stock-based compensation. Although stock-based compensation is a key incentive offered to our employees, we continue to evaluate our business performance excluding stock-based compensation expenses. Stock-based compensation expenses will recur in future periods.

Employer payroll tax expense associated with stock option exercises: We have excluded the employer payroll tax expense associated with stock option exercises in order to provide a complete picture of the company's recurring core business operating results. Stock options will continue to be used as a method to compensate certain employees for the foreseeable future.

Amortization of intangible assets: We have excluded the effect of amortization of intangible assets. Amortization of intangible assets is a non-cash expense and it is not part of our core operations. Investors should note that the use of intangible assets contributed to revenue earned during the periods presented and will contribute to future period revenue as well.

Legal settlement expense: We have excluded non-recurring patent infringement settlements. We will continue to be party to litigation and subject to claims related to intellectual property infringement arising in the ordinary course of business.

Change in fair value of preferred stock warrants: We have excluded the expense resulting from the change in fair value of preferred stock warrants. The change in fair value is a non-cash expense and it is not part of our core operations. Upon completion of our IPO in November 2012, all preferred stock warrants converted to common stock warrants.

Our non-GAAP Financial Measures are described as follows:

Non-GAAP gross profit and gross margin. Non-GAAP gross profit is gross profit as reported on our consolidated statements of operations, excluding the impact of stock-based compensation, employer payroll tax expense associated with stock option exercises and intangible asset amortization expense. Non-GAAP gross margin is non-GAAP gross profit divided by revenue.

Non-GAAP operating income and operating margin. Non-GAAP operating income is income from operations as reported on our consolidated statements of operations, excluding the impact of stock-based compensation, employer payroll tax expense associated with stock option exercises, intangible asset amortization expense and non-recurring patent infringement settlements. Non-GAAP operating margin is non-GAAP operating income divided by revenue.

Non-GAAP net income and diluted income per share. Non-GAAP net income is net income as reported on our consolidated statements of operations, excluding the impact of stock-based compensation, employer payroll tax expense associated with stock option exercises, intangible asset amortization expense, the change in fair value of preferred stock warrants, non-recurring patent infringement settlements and the related tax effects of these non-GAAP financial measures. Non-GAAP diluted income per share is non-GAAP net income divided by the non-GAAP weighted-average diluted shares outstanding.

ABOUT RUCKUS WIRELESS

Headquartered in Sunnyvale, CA, Ruckus Wireless, Inc. (NYSE: RKUS) is a global supplier of advanced wireless systems for the rapidly expanding mobile Internet infrastructure market. The company offers a wide range of indoor and outdoor "Smart Wi-Fi" products to mobile carriers, broadband service providers, and corporate enterprises, and has over 33,000 end-customers worldwide. Ruckus technology addresses Wi-Fi capacity and coverage challenges caused by the ever-increasing amount of traffic on wireless networks due to accelerated adoption of mobile devices such as smartphones and tablets. Ruckus invented and has patented state-of-the-art wireless voice, video, and data technology innovations, such as adaptive antenna arrays that extend signal range, increase client data rates, and avoid interference, providing consistent and reliable distribution of delay-sensitive multimedia content and services over standard 802.11 Wi-Fi.
